Original Description
Emile Claus's Middag in Esterel (Côte d'Azur) is a radiant impressionist masterpiece that captures the idyllic essence of the French Riviera under the golden glow of midday sunlight. Painted in 1916, the work embodies Claus's signature luminism—a style blending Impressionism’s loose brushwork with an intense preoccupation with light effects. The scene depicts the rugged Esterel Massif along the Mediterranean coast, where vibrant red cliffs contrast with the shimmering turquoise sea. Dappled sunlight dances across the landscape, suffusing the canvas with warmth and vitality. As a leading figure of Belgian Luminism, Claus bridged late Impressionism and early modernism, making this painting a significant example of early 20th-century European plein air painting. Its historical value lies in its celebration of natural light while subtly reflecting the artist’s wartime refuge in southern France.
